Hello from Australia. I have the exact F800R. I've fitted an Akrapovic exhaust can which sounds fantastic. Not too loud, just a bit deeper exhaust note. When I back off from higher revs, the Akrapovic crackles and pops. MRA make screens for BMW F800R which I've fitted. The new screen gives pretty good wind protection. I chose the "double bubble" black screen. I ride a bit of open road touring, for which this bike is really good, especially with the screen fitted. I also painted the front guard satin black which looks heaps better. I thought the white front guard spoilt the look. Like a pimple on a nose.
